axis 8's are just the older version of the 9's, so i'm usre they work fine.

about sound, it depends on what you're going to do. if you're going to be playing out of your house, then buy a separate sound system. if you want to do that, you have 2 options. you can buy powered speakers, in which case you don't need an amp, but you don't get the same power and sound quality. OR you can buy an amp/speaker setup, like me. I have a Crown XLS400 and 2 Community MVP 35's. that's a pretty powerful setup, so you gotta choose depending on what you need.
